GAVIRIA, Juan Antonio y SANCHEZ-ESCOBAR, Cathalina. The Role of the Law Firms in the Legal Globalization Process. Rev. Fac. Derecho Cienc. Polit. - Univ. Pontif. Bolivar. [online]. 2017, vol.47, n.126, pp.169-205. ISSN 0120-3886. https://doi.org/10.18566/rfdcp.v47n126.a08.
This paper, as its title indicates, analyzes the contribution of multinational law firms in the current process of legal globalization. In particular, and similar to the way as multinational companies contribute to economic globalization, this paper shows how global law firms, by giving advisory, drafting and negotiating international contracts, and representing these companies in international litigations, bring together legal families and contribute to legal convergence. Additionally, this paper analyzes the main challenges that this role of global law firms and, generally speaking, legal globalization, triggers, indicating the recommended course of actions to address them.
Palabras clave : Law; economics; multinational companies; law firms; globalization.
